Many property owners turn to dirt delivery services to solve common landscaping problems. Over time, lawns can become patchy or uneven, and gardens may lack the necessary soil depth for healthy plant growth. Construction projects, such as building a new patio or installing a retaining wall, may also require additional soil to fill in low spots or create a stable base. Additionally, properties with poor drainage or erosion issues can benefit from adding topsoil to improve soil quality and prevent water runoff. These services help address these challenges by providing a reliable source of quality dirt that can be delivered directly where it’s needed.

The overview below groups typical Yard Dirt Delivery proj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Poughkeepsie,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Yard Projects - For minor dirt delivery needs like garden beds or small landscaping patches,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the volume of dirt and access requirements.
Medium-Scale Landscaping - Larger projects such as lawn renovations or filling larger areas us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These jobs are common and represent the middle tier of typical project costs for yard dirt delivery services.
Large or Complex Jobs - For extensive landscaping or significant yard overhauls, costs can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this level, often involving more materials and labor for delivery and spreading.
Full Yard Replacement or Major Projects - Very large or intricate projects, such as complete yard rebuilds, can exceed $3,500 and may reach $5,000 or more. These are less common but represent the high end of typical project costs for yard dirt delivery services in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
